摘要
文中在分析动力型锂电池组不一致性形成及扩大原因和比较研究现有电池组均衡方案的基础上,提出了一种新的充电均衡控制方案,给出了均衡电路实现方法和控制算法。该均衡电路以功率场效应管构成的新型开关阵列为核心,试验表明:新方案对提高锂电池组充电效率,减小组内单体电池个体差异,提高电池组动力性能和延长锂电池组使用寿命具有较好的效果。
This paper proposed a novel balancing method for battery pack:,after analyzed the factors that shorten the cycle life of battery pack as well as their causes and studied different balancing methods nowadays.The equalization circuit is realized with a new type of switch equalizer and the switch equalizer are made of MOSFETs.It shows that the new method not only can improve the charging efficiency of batteries,but also can effectively compensate the performance inconsistency of battery pack,improving the efficiency of batteries,and prolonging the life cycle.
